    Abstract: A mixed reality display device according to one embodiment of the present invention comprises: a virtual environment rendering unit for generating a virtual object by using information on a scene in a virtual reality, and then generating a color map and a depth map for the virtual object; a depth rendering unit for generating a depth map for a real object by using information on a real environment; an occlusion processing unit for performing occlusion processing by using the color map and the depth map, for the virtual object, received from the virtual environment rendering unit, the depth map, for a real object, received from the depth rendering unit, and a color map, for the real object, received from a see-through camera; and a display unit for outputting a color image by using a color map for the virtual object and a color map for the real object, which are received from the occlusion processing unit.

    Abstract: A method for displaying a shadow of a 3D virtual object, includes steps of: (a) acquiring information on a viewpoint of a user looking at a 3D virtual object displayed in a specific location in 3D space by a wall display device; (b) determining a location and a shape of a shadow of the 3D virtual object to be displayed by referring to information on the viewpoint of the user and the information on a shape of the 3D virtual object; and (c) allowing the shadow of the 3D virtual object to be displayed by at least one of the wall display device and a floor display device by referring to the determined location and the determined shape of the shadow of the 3D virtual object. Accordingly, the user is allowed to feel the accurate sense of depth or distance regarding the 3D virtual object.

    Abstract: The present invention relates to a data processing device, method, and computer program for data sharing among multiple users. The device includes a sensor module collecting data by using at least one of a camera sensor, a distance sensor, a microphone array, a motion capture sensor, an environment scanner, and a haptic device; a memory module storing and controlling the data collected by the sensor module; and a network module transmitting the data stored in the memory module to a remote location, or receiving predetermined data from the remote location, wherein the memory module stores the stored data and the predetermined data as data in a standardized format according to data features.

    Abstract: A head-mounted device (HMD) for enabling a 3D drawing interaction in a mixed-reality space is provided. The HMD includes a frame section, a rendering unit providing a specified image, a camera unit attached to the frame section to pick up an image for rendering, and a control unit configured to, when the camera unit picks up an image of a specified marker, perform a calibration process based on position information of the image of the marker displayed on a screen of the HMD and to, when there is a motion of an input device for interaction with a virtual whiteboard, obtain position information of an image of the input device displayed on a virtual camera screen based on position information of the whiteboard.

    Abstract: An apparatus for providing haptic force feedback to a user interacting with a virtual object in a virtual space is provided. The apparatus includes a force-feedback provision unit providing a sensation of touch arising from an interaction with the virtual object to at least a portion of the user's body. A processor unit performs (i) receiving at least one of a first force-feedback control data generated based on vector information on a motion of the at least a portion of the user's body and information on the virtual object and a second force-feedback control data generated based on image information the information on the virtual object from the external terminal, or (ii) generating at least one of the first and second force-feedback control data.

    Abstract: An apparatus for generating tactile sensation by using a magnetic field, includes: a first magnet and a second one which are placed across a target as a subject to provide tactile sensation; and a first electromagnet placed between the target and the first magnet; wherein a strength of the whole magnetic field between the first and the second magnets is allowed to be adjusted by adjusting at least either of a direction and a strength of a magnetic field arising from the first electromagnet to control the strength of the force with which the target is pressed by the first and the second magnets. Because a magnet itself that generates a magnetic field without any complicated mechanical components may perform a function as an actuator that generates tactile sensation, the apparatus for generating tactile sensation may become simple, light and compact.
